General warning

Fundamental safety rules

  After  unpacking,  check  that  the  contents  are  intact 

and  that  all  parts  are  included.  If  they're  not,  please 
contact the Agent who sold you the appliance.

  The  appliance  must  be  installed  by  an  authorised 

company.  Once  the  work  is  done,  it  must  issue  a 
declaration  of  conformity  to  the  client  in  compliance 
with  current  Regulations  and  with  indications  on  the 
instruction manual supplied with the appliance.

  These  appliances  have  been  designed  for 

conditioning and/or heating rooms and they must be 
destined solely for this purpose compatibly with their 
performance characteristics.

 

The  manufacturer  refuses  any  contractual  or  extra-
contractual  responsibilities  for  damage  caused  to 
people,  animals  or  things  resulting  from  incorrect 

installation, adjustment, maintenance or improper 

use.

  In  the  event  of  water  leaks,  turn  off  the  main  switch 

and close the water taps.

 

Immediately  call  the  Technical  Assistance  Service 
or  other  qualified  personnel  and  do  not  intervene 
personally on the appliance.

  If the temperature is set too low or too high, not only it 

is unhealthy, but it is also a useless waste of energy. 

 

Avoid prolonged direct contact with the air flow.

  Do  not  leave  the  room  closed  for  long.  Open  the 

windows periodically to change the air.

  This  instruction  booklet  is  an  integral  part  of  the 

appliance and therefore it must be kept with care and 
must ALWAYS accompany the appliance even when 
the  latter  is  transferred  to  another  owner  or  user  or 
transferred  to  another  system.  If  it  gets  damaged  or 
lost, please request another copy to the local INNOVA 
Technical Assistance Service.

  Any  repair  or  maintenance  operations  must  be 

performed by the Technical Assistance Service or by 
qualified personnel in accordance with this booklet. Do 
not modify or tamper with the appliance as this could 
lead to dangerous situations and the manufacturer will 
not be liable for any damage caused.

  We would like to remind you that some fundamental 

safety rules should be followed when using products 
that work with electricity and water;

  The use of the appliance by children and unassisted 

disabled persons is forbidden.

  It is forbidden to touch the appliance if barefoot or with 

wet or humid parts of the body.

  It  is  forbidden  to  clean  the  appliance  without  having 

first disconnected the appliance from the mains power 
supply by turning off the main switch.

  It is forbidden to modify safety or adjustment devices 

without  authorisation  and  the  indications  from  the 
manufacturer.

  It  is  forbidden  to  pull  out  or  twist  the  electric  cables 

coming  out  of  the  appliance,  even  if  they  are 
disconnected from the mains power supply.

  It  is  forbidden  to  introduce  objects  and  substances 

through the air inlet and outlet grids.

  It is forbidden to open the access doors to the internal 

parts  of  the  appliance  without  having  turned  off  the 
main switch first.

  It is forbidden to dispose of and leave within the reach 

of children the packing materials as they could be a 
source of danger.

  It  is  forbidden  to  climb  onto  the  appliance  and/or  to 

place any type of object on top of it.
